Bad company 2 is still full of bugs, one I keep seeing since having the 5970 is texture flickering.

For those with 2 ATI cards in their machines or a dual GPU gfx card (crossfire) this quick fix will stop the flickering.

The flickering is not caused by faulty drivers or a faulty gfx card or setup, it is down to bad company 2 and there should be a fix for ATI cards in the next patch (apparently)

What you have to do:

Go to your gfx settings and simply change one of the settings while in game, on the fly, I personally change the

HBAO to OFF and next time it flickers, I change it back to ON, it takes 3 seconds to do this. There does not seem to be a massive visual impact

from what I can see but there is a slight change. With HBAO OFF your FPS will increase in any case.
